  3. I played around with this a little some years ago using a Nikon D200. It has a feature that allows you to set how often the shutter is fired and for how many frames. Did a few shoots of several hundred frames over a couple of hours. Put them together with some freeware software that worked well. Can't remebr the name of the software. You are limited by the size of the CF card and battery life. Battery life is the major hurdle with this method. There is a power supply available for the D200 to get around this. Google will help you here. A second hand D200 will cost next to nothing so may be an option. There are probably newer DSLR's with this feature too. Also google " intervalometer " to learn more.
